Output 95c5d564feaf5e9edcfcdc72ffc59427730fa22a024dc1ba4453bf69bd6778e2:2

value
1064958
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7cc3aa41564d6c9413ba0f823433e9761ca27898 OP_EQUALVERIFY OP_CHECKSIG
address
1CNhBqMNLVYxsnvzbzSzyrWj5EAydY4F9w
transaction
95c5d564feaf5e9edcfcdc72ffc59427730fa22a024dc1ba4453bf69bd6778e2
confirmations
124635
spent
true